THE Proprietor takea pleasure in publicly pub-licly announcing thttt he opened this eomrnodiou9 and elegant hotel, on tho European plan, for the accommodation accommoda-tion of guests on Wednesday, August 15th. The location of the house, on thecorner ot Jlast Temple (Main) and Third South streets, renders it at once central and retired, re-tired, being of easy access to all points of interest tne now Tabernacle, Temple, Theatre, Musuum, Warm Springs Baths, Boiling Spring Lake, Ensign Peak, Camp Doutclas, etc. The housa is a now three-story brick building. Almost the entire array ot rooms have a southern exposure, admitting admit-ting the cheering presence of sunlight so essential to health, and affording an enchanting en-chanting 25-mtle view of Great Salt Lake Vallev, including Mormon settlements, Smeltiog Furnaces, Utah Southern, Bingham Canyun and Wasatch & Jordan Jor-dan Valley Kailroade; also the Wasatch and Oquirrh Buow-clad mountain ranges, gorges, canyons, etc Pleasure seoVers, invalids and tourists generally will lind this house to bo He Best Family Hotel ia Utah ! The rooms are large, well ventilated and fitted with gas and mountain water and all mod urn conveniences, and tbe table, kept on the European plan, will be abunduntly supplied with all the luxuries of the season. EATKS REDUCED I Room and Board from 1.50 to $2.50 per day. Special rates made lor suits by the weok, month or year. A Bar, Bath Rooms, Barber's Shop, NewsStand and Limndry also connected.
